17g-4 implemented certain statutory provisions of the Credit Rating Agency Reform Act of 2006 ("Act') by requiring a nationally recognized statistical rating organization's or "NRSRO's" policies and procedures established pursuant to Section 15E(g)(1) of the Exchange Act include three specific types of procedures. This collection of information included in Rule 17g-4 is necessary to allow the Commission to enhance its oversight of NRSROs registered with the Commission with respect their financial condition and to monitor compliance with the Act and its implementing regulations.
